Output 21eb663fc39c463c601f530c014c9b021baa8ef7a00de1006d088289dbe0a2cb:0
- value
- 12644143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8268945ecca0bb986800e84153b873c6e7f2d98 OP_EQUAL
- address
- 3MPv3XH8oWH1TG5YW5oQeFUb88xqitaXtS
- transaction
- 21eb663fc39c463c601f530c014c9b021baa8ef7a00de1006d088289dbe0a2cb
- spent
- true